Office 2024 vs Microsoft 365, Which Version Is Best?

Choosing between Microsoft Office 2024 and Microsoft 365 can be confusing, especially with different licensing models, included applications, and long-term costs. Both versions include popular Microsoft applications like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Outlook, but they are designed for different types of users.

This guide explains the key differences between Office 2024 and Microsoft 365 so you can decide which version fits your needs best.

What Is Microsoft Office 2024?

Microsoft Office 2024 is a one-time purchase version of Microsoft Office. After activation, the software remains permanently available on your device without requiring monthly or yearly subscription payments.

Office 2024 is popular among users who prefer:

  • One-time activation

  • Permanent access

  • No recurring subscription

  • Classic desktop applications

  • Stable long-term productivity setup

Office 2024 is commonly used for:

  • Home use

  • Business workstations

  • Gaming PCs

  • School and university work

  • Offline productivity

What Is Microsoft 365?

Microsoft 365 is Microsoft's subscription-based productivity platform. Instead of a one-time purchase, users pay monthly or yearly to access the software and cloud-based services.

Microsoft 365 includes:

  • Word

  • Excel

  • PowerPoint

  • Outlook

  • OneDrive cloud storage

  • Ongoing feature updates

  • Cross-device syncing

Microsoft 365 is often preferred by users who:

  • Work across multiple devices

  • Need cloud collaboration

  • Want continuous updates

  • Use Microsoft Teams frequently

Office 2024 vs Microsoft 365, Main Differences

Licensing Model

Office 2024 uses a one-time activation license, while Microsoft 365 requires an ongoing subscription.

Updates

Microsoft 365 receives continuous feature updates. Office 2024 focuses more on stability and long-term desktop use.

Cloud Features

Microsoft 365 includes advanced cloud integrations and OneDrive storage, while Office 2024 focuses primarily on desktop applications.

Long-Term Cost

Users who prefer avoiding recurring payments often choose Office 2024 because the software remains activated permanently after purchase.

Which Version Is Better for Most Users?

For many users, Office 2024 is the preferred option because it provides the essential Microsoft applications without requiring ongoing subscription payments.

Office 2024 is especially suitable for:

  • Personal productivity

  • Office work

  • Gaming PCs

  • Students

  • Home offices

  • Small businesses

Microsoft 365 may be more suitable for:

  • Teams and collaboration

  • Cloud-focused workflows

  • Heavy multi-device usage

  • Businesses relying on Microsoft cloud infrastructure

Final Thoughts

Both Microsoft Office 2024 and Microsoft 365 are powerful productivity solutions. The best choice depends on whether you prefer a permanent one-time license or an ongoing subscription service.

Users looking for long-term desktop productivity without recurring costs often prefer Microsoft Office 2024, while users focused on cloud collaboration and continuous updates may prefer Microsoft 365.
